Compared, standard sunflower oil has considerably less oleic acid (close to 20%) and much more linoleic acid. The two higher-oleic and conventional sunflower oils are low in saturated fatty acids. Both sort of sunflower oil is a good choice from the cardiovascular standpoint, but the traditional oil is a lot less frequently sold in suppliers or used with the meals marketplace.

Rice bran oil includes a significant smoke point, making it ideal for substantial-warmth sautéing, but because of its mild, mild flavor, it can be used for baking or in a very salad dressing. The regularity of rice bran oil is thinner than most other cooking oils so You'll have less of it when cooking.

Extra-virgin olive oil (often called EVOO) has the lowest oxidation amount of any cooking oil, far too. Translation: It’s significantly less liable to selling free radicals — chemical substances which are remarkably reactive and can injury cells.

Some recycling centers choose cooking oil and take care of it, for conversion into fuels like biodiesel or biogas. If you're struggling to obtain trusted information regarding cooking oil recycling out of your county's recycling Centre Web page, Hill Booker suggests contacting whoever is answerable for your sanitation or water services. "They're going to know in which recycling facilities are, and what types of things they just take," she says.
